Women’s Healthcare Gulfcoast Ultrasound Programs
|
Course:
|
Introduction to OB/GYN and Endovaginal Ultrasound - A Hands-On Course For Physicians and Sonographers
|
|
Specialty:
|
OB/GYN
|
|
Objectives:
|
At the completion of the program the participant should be able to: Explain the basic fundamentals of ultrasound physics/instrumentation; Describe routine scan protocols, and measurements for performing transabdominal gynecology, endovaginal scanning, and obstetric applications; Identify normal and abnormal imaging characteristics of ovarian and uterine pathology; Identify normal fetal anatomy, apply appropriate measurement techniques and discuss commonly seen fetal abnormalities; Perform a biophysical profile examination; Apply the information discussed in a clinical setting, under supervised conditions until an accepted level of proficiency has been attained.
